CH582休眠问题

我用三块ch582芯片,节点ABC,节点A发送给节点B,节点B发送给节点C。加入了睡眠。

目前有个问题就是,节点A第一次发送的信息,要等节点A发送第二次信息后后节点B才能第一次发的信息收到。节点C收到节点A第一次发送的信息要等节点A发送第三次信息时才能收到。

是基于哪几个例程添加代码后做的测试?

sleep休眠期间,32M停振,无线收发机无法工作,无法通过发送射频信号的方式去唤醒接收方MCU。

B/C可以收到包,要么是A发包的瞬间,B/C刚好处于唤醒工作的状态,有机会开启接收扫描窗口;要么是有类似BLE连接、mesh的朋友-低功耗节点连接等之类的机制。


只有登录才能回复,可以选择微信账号登录